Released in 2008, Jaane Tu... Ya Jaane Na remains a cornerstone of modern Indian rom-coms. Directed by Abbas Tyrewala and produced by Aamir Khan, it introduced Imran Khan and Genelia D'Souza as Jai and Aditi—best friends who everyone else knew were in love before they did. With its soulful A.R. Rahman soundtrack and relatable portrayal of college life, the film became an instant favorite for Millennials and Gen Z alike.
